Quantum computing, long considered a theoretical and esoteric branch of physics, is now emerging as one of the most transformative technological frontiers of the 21st century. Drawing upon the strange and powerful principles of quantum mechanics—superposition, entanglement, and interference—quantum computers offer the potential to solve certain classes of problems far beyond the capabilities of classical systems. From revolutionizing drug discovery to transforming cryptography, the long-term implications of quantum computing could rival the digital revolution of the 20th century.
This essay provides a comprehensive analysis of the current state of quantum computing, its scientific and technological challenges, the trajectory of future development over the next two decades, and the economic and ethical dimensions that will shape its responsible deployment.
